A community volleyball club for all ages and abilities, based in the Glasgow Southside.
Glasgow Southside Sports Club is an open community club — not just for King's Park Secondary School pupils. Anyone from across the Southside and beyond is welcome to join.
Developed in partnership with King's Park Secondary School and Glasgow City Active Schools.
Four youth teams entering league competition, with a clear development pathway for players.
